What is the LACCD Adjunct Employee COBRA Enrollment Form?
The LACCD Adjunct Employee COBRA Enrollment Form is a vital document for adjunct employees and COBRA participants at the Los Angeles Community College District. Its primary purpose is to enroll or make changes to health benefits. This form provides a structured approach to ensure that eligible employees can access essential healthcare coverage.
Designed specifically for adjunct employees, the form facilitates enrollment in various health benefit plans, including medical, dental, and vision options. Understanding the significance of this form is crucial for maintaining necessary health coverage.

Who is eligible to use the LACCD Adjunct Employee COBRA Enrollment Form?
Adjunct employees of the Los Angeles Community College District and COBRA participants are eligible to use this form to enroll in or change their benefits. It's essential to have your employee details ready to complete the enrollment accurately.
Is there a deadline for submitting the form?
While specific deadlines may vary, it is recommended to submit your COBRA Enrollment Form as soon as possible following a qualifying event, typically within 60 days of your eligibility to avoid lapses in coverage.
What documents do I need to submit with the form?
You may need to provide supporting documentation such as proof of prior health coverage, identification for dependents, and any relevant information pertinent to your coverage selections. Check the form for specific requirements.
How do I submit the completed form?
You can submit the completed LACCD Adjunct Employee COBRA Enrollment Form by downloading it and sending it via email, or by mailing it to the LACCD Health Benefits Unit. Make sure to follow any additional submission guidelines on the form.
What are some common mistakes to avoid when filling out the form?
Common mistakes include omitting required personal information, failing to sign the document, and not reviewing the selections made regarding benefits. Double-check your entries before submission to ensure completeness.
How long does it take to process my enrollment once the form is submitted?
Processing times can vary, but typically you can expect a response within 30 days after submitting your enrollment form, depending on the LACCD Health Benefits Unit's workload and requirements.
Can I change my benefits later after submitting this form?
Yes, changes to your health, dental, and vision benefits can typically be made during open enrollment periods or when you experience a qualifying life event. Consult the form or the benefits office for specific instructions.
